MEMO — Leased laptop returns, Grevel Point site

All leased laptops from the Torvane program return this Friday via Ashgate Couriers. Units are wiped, cased, and sealed at origin; Grevel Point receiving checks seals only — do not open cases. Count against the manifest, note discrepancies, release the courier within twenty minutes.

The receiving clerk must deliver the confidential hand-over instruction below to the courier verbatim.

drop instructions, bahif-bahip: the norax feniel courier leaves the drumir kaseth rusir ledger at gate 1983 under passcode 849948

## v3.2.0 — Changed defaults

Heads up, plugin authors: the Tidewipe retention sweeper now runs hourly instead of daily, and soft-deleted records are purged after 30 days rather than 90. If your plugin relies on resurrecting old rows, adjust accordingly. The new shipped defaults are as follows.

config for bawef-tajof:
RALMIR_PIN=7092
RALMIR_METRICS_HOST=metrics.ralmir.paliqcorp.corp
RALMIR_LOG_LEVEL=error
RALMIR_TENANT=tamix

Subject: JV proposal — quick read before Friday

Team, the Bravanto folks came back with a revised joint venture structure: 55/45 split, shared tooling through their Quillmark platform, and a three-year exit clause. It's better than their first pass, honestly. Legal's broadly comfortable. I'd like us aligned before the board call. Full context sits in the note appended just below.

confidential, kahop-yahap: Project Weniel slips by six weeks because of the staffing delay.

**Checklist: image slimming (plugin authors)**

Before submitting to the Lanternhub registry: base your image on the Murkwell slim runtime, strip build toolchains in a final stage, and keep the compressed size under 90 MB. Oversized images fail the intake gate automatically — no exceptions. Run the local size audit first. Include in your submission notes the build token printed by the audit tool.

build token for tajeg-bajep: htk14_409ba9df6b8acb